Originally self-published, Sounds of Silence became an "underground" bestseller, passed from person to person, and became a tremendous source of strength for those drawn to its message. Readers have described it as “life-affirming,” a book that “opens your mind a great deal” and guides you through grief . The book also serves as an introduction to Meher Baba, a figure who was largely unknown to the general public but who, through Karl’s messages, became central to Nan’s spiritual understanding.

The narrative follows Nan from a place of complete disbelief to the overwhelming accumulation of evidence that convinces her she is truly in contact with her son. Karl, through these writings, describes his journey in the afterlife, introduces his "Spiritual Master," the Indian Avatar Meher Baba, and offers insights into the nature of life, death, and the soul's journey. by Nan Umrigar is a profound spiritual memoir that explores life after death, grief counseling, and spiritual awakening. Originally self-published before transforming into an international phenomenon, the book documents a mother’s journey through intense grief following the tragic death of her son, Karl, a champion jockey who died in a racing accident in Mumbai.
